Transaction 57243ae202d28679250c2eb07abc17e8d5e86f7a5fd5c91fd4261104a3e0512d

1 Input
2 Outputs
  • 57243ae202d28679250c2eb07abc17e8d5e86f7a5fd5c91fd4261104a3e0512d:0
  • value  23088000
    address  36EiuUoRxswA1A2i3PK3FiCfks1nWUmfFV
  • 57243ae202d28679250c2eb07abc17e8d5e86f7a5fd5c91fd4261104a3e0512d:1
  • value  37847786
    address  1CVifnDeiJgGngpDjBGLHTW4DzuPPTwsFA